Abstract

The present invention relates to a kind of Video-on-demand method and apparatus.Video data obtained from being recorded to TV programme by Video Record Processor is received first, and obtains electronic program guides epg information.Then the epg information is calibrated according to the video data of the recording, the epg information after being calibrated.Further according to the epg information after the calibration, the video data of the recording is intercepted.The video data after the interception is finally injected into matchmaker to provide in library.The embodiment of the present invention allows users to play the TV programme of its program request whenever and wherever possible by multiple terminal, can be widely applied for field of broadcast televisions.

Background technology
Traditional TV programme broadcast mode is One-to-All Broadcast mode, and such unidirectional broadcast mode significantly limits TV Interaction between spectators and television service provider also limits personalization and the just-in-time of program.
With the rapid development of Information technology and popularizing for internet, more and more people are gradually by passively watching electricity The program that television stations plays starts to turn to and initiatively goes request program.A kind of mode of existing request program is that user passes through net Network set-top box demand TV program.This network machine top box has the function of live telecast, time shift and TV playback.But Program is watched by network machine top box, time shift and TV programme review the limitation of all having times, can not directly change into program request section Mesh is watched for user.
Existing video website supports request program, and has provided abundant on-demand assets to the user.However it existing regards Frequency website cannot but be supported to be broadcast live, and the program of its program request can not be presented to the user by video website and smaller screen terminal APP, Therefore the TV programme being presented to the user do not have timeliness and accuracy.
A kind of mode for the user's request program also having at present is to carry out the live streaming of TV by cloud media platform, review And program request.Such mode is to be directed to live telecast video, video file is uploaded in cloud media library, to realize video frequency program Review.Such mode can by video file is sheared, is pieced together new video file be put into cloud media library from And change into order video.However, such request program mode, it is to cloud media library either to review program or request program all In video file carry out processing, need to consume a large amount of human and material resources and time cost.
To sum up need a kind of method can whenever and wherever possible can be by the smaller screens terminal on demand TV Festival such as mobile phone, tablet at present Mesh is watched, and the TV programme watched have timeliness and accuracy.

Fig. 1 is a kind of Video-on-demand system schematic provided in an embodiment of the present invention.
In Fig. 1, Video-on-demand system includes Video-on-demand equipment 110, transcoding server 120, records service Device 130, matchmaker provide library 140 and multiple cross-platform terminal devices.Wherein, Video-on-demand equipment 110 is broadcast including epg turning points Module 111, set time turning point broadcasting module 112 review temperature turning point broadcasting module 113, search content turning point broadcasting module 114, sheet Ground matchmaker provides point broadcasting module 115, thematic packetization module 116, program control module 117, auditing module 118, upper undercarriage management Module 119.
In one embodiment of the invention, shunting device (Fig. 1 is not shown) is after getting live signal, by the live streaming Signal is divided into identical two paths of signals, and signal is broadcast live all the way watches programme televised live to spectators, and another way signal is sent to transcoding clothes Business device 120.
Transcoding server 120 carries out real-time transcoding to the live signal, changes into high definition, SD and smooth three kinds of different code checks Television program video signal.
Video Record Processor 130 is recorded and is stored respectively to the television program video signal of three kinds of code checks after transcoding, To HD video data, SD video data and the smooth video data after being recorded.
Since live video signal is switched to the vision signal of three kinds of different code checks by transcoding server 120, video section The matchmaker that mesh VOD system can provide a variety of different clarity according to different demands for a variety of different release platforms provides program request.
In one embodiment of the invention, when Video-on-demand equipment 110 includes epg turning points broadcasting module 111, fixation Between turning point broadcasting module 112, review temperature turning point broadcasting module 113, search content turning point broadcasting module 114, local matchmaker provide a point broadcasting module One or more of 115.As it can be seen that the Video-on-demand equipment 110 of the embodiment of the present invention can support a variety of turning point broadcast modes, It illustrates in detail below.
In Fig. 1, epg turning points broadcasting module 111 receives the television program video data of the recording from Video Record Processor 130, The video data of high definition including recording, the video data of the SD of recording and the smooth video data of recording.Epg turning points Broadcasting module 111 receives electronic interface guide (electronic program guide, epg) information, for example, epg turning points broadcast mould Block 111 receives the epg information from epg systems (Fig. 1 is not shown).
Epg information includes television programme title, TV programme reproduction time, content of TV program, performer and Jie of director It continues.Epg systems are user's TV reception, enjoy multimedia programming program request and carry out information service provide it is good Navigation mechanism.
Epg turning points broadcasting module 111 believes received epg according to the television program video data of its obtained recording Breath is calibrated, including calibration plays the beginning and ending time of the video frequency program, the title of the video frequency program, the content of the video frequency program The information such as performer, the director of introduction and the video frequency program.
In one embodiment of the invention, when the epg information that epg turning points broadcasting module 111 is received from epg systems, When being mismatched with the corresponding information in the television program video data of recording;For example, when the start-stop of the video frequency program of the recording Between point when being differed with the beginning and ending time point of the video frequency program in the epg information, then the epg turning points broadcasting module 111 is according to this The television program video data of recording calibrate corresponding epg information.
For example, the TV programme for the recording that epg turning points broadcasting module 111 receives are news hookups, when the start-stop played Between be 19:00-19:30, and when the start-stop for the news hookup program broadcasting that epg turning points broadcasting module 111 is got from epg systems Between be 19:01-19:31.So epg turning points broadcasting module 111 will be according to the broadcasting beginning and ending time 19 of the TV programme of the recording: 00-19:30, the respective program i.e. beginning and ending time of news hookup program in the epg information is calibrated, after being calibrated The TV programme broadcasting beginning and ending time in epg information is 19:00-19:30.
For another example, the television programme title for the recording that epg turning points broadcasting module 111 receives is Focus, and epg turning points are broadcast The title of the TV programme for the corresponding period that module 111 is got from epg systems is burnt interview.So epg turning points broadcasting module 111 according to title, that is, Focus of the TV programme of the recording, will calibrate the television program names of corresponding period in the epg information Claim, to make the television programme title coke interview in epg information be updated to Focus
Epg turning points broadcasting module 111 is according to the epg information after the calibration, such as the title of TV programme after calibration, plays One or more of the introduction etc. for saving object time terminal, programme content, intercepts the video data of the recording.
For example, the epg information after the calibration includes:The title of TV programme is news hookup, is played from saving object time Stop is 19:00-19:30, programme content is described as xxxx.The epg turning points broadcasting module 111 is believed according to the epg after the calibration Breath, such as according to the beginning and ending time point for playing the TV programme after the calibration, intercept the video data of the recording.I.e. interception is broadcast It is 19 to put the beginning and ending time:00-19:30 video program stream includes the video program stream of high definition, SD, smooth three kinds of code checks.And Video program stream after the interception is correspondingly injected into corresponding epg information in media store server 140, that is, is sent It is stored to media store server 140.
Set time turning point broadcasting module 112 receives the television program video data of the recording from Video Record Processor 130, packet Include the video data of three kinds of different code checks;And receive the broadcasting beginning and ending time point of the TV programme from epg systems.When fixed Between turning point broadcasting module 112 according to the broadcasting beginning and ending time points of the television program video data of the recording, in epg systems The broadcasting beginning and ending time point of corresponding TV programme is calibrated.That is, set time turning point broadcasting module 112 is by the TV programme of recording Broadcasting beginning and ending time point matched to the broadcasting beginning and ending time point of the corresponding TV programme from epg systems, if the two It both is to differ to mismatch, then set time turning point broadcasting module 112 is according to broadcasting beginning and ending times of the TV programme of the recording Point updates the broadcasting beginning and ending time point of the corresponding TV programme in epg systems.
As seen from the above description, set time turning point broadcasting module 112 is according to the television program video data of recording, only to broadcasting The beginning and ending time point for putting program is corrected.Also, set time turning point broadcasting module 112 only intercepts the TV programme of set time Video data.For example, set time turning point broadcasting module 112 only intercepts 19:00-19:The television program video data of 30 periods. Fig. 2 is a kind of Video-on-demand method flow diagram provided in an embodiment of the present invention.
Step 201, shunting device is after getting live signal, which is divided into identical two paths of signals, and one Road signal is broadcast live watches programme televised live to spectators, and another way signal is sent to transcoding server.
Step 202, transcoding server carries out real-time transcoding to the live signal, to change into high definition, SD and smoothness three The signal of the different code checks of kind.
Step 203, Video Record Processor is recorded and is stored respectively to three kinds of signals after the transcoding, to be recorded HD video data, SD video data and smooth video data afterwards.
Step 204, Video-on-demand equipment receives the video data from Video Record Processor, including three kinds of different code checks Video data;And receive the epg information from epg systems.
Step 205, Video-on-demand equipment carries out received epg information according to the video data of the recording Calibration, the epg information after being calibrated.
In one embodiment of the invention, Video-on-demand equipment is by the beginning and ending time of the video frequency program of the recording The beginning and ending time point of corresponding video program in point, with the epg information, is matched.If the start-stop of the video frequency program of the recording Time point and the beginning and ending time point of the corresponding video program in the epg information mismatch.Then according to the video frequency program of the recording Beginning and ending time updates the beginning and ending time of corresponding video program in the epg information, to the epg information after being calibrated.
In another embodiment of the present invention, Video-on-demand equipment determines the rating of one or more TV programme Rate.It is more than the TV programme of threshold value for audience ratings, the epg information is calibrated according to the video data of the recording, is obtained Epg information after calibration.
In yet another embodiment of the present invention, Video-on-demand equipment is according to video frequency program title or programm name Keyword scans for positioning to multiple TV programme in the epg information.According to the search result and the video of the recording Data calibrate the epg information, the epg information after being calibrated.
Step 206, Video-on-demand equipment intercepts the video data of the recording according to the epg information after the calibration.
Step 207, the video data after the interception is injected into matchmaker and provided in library by Video-on-demand equipment.
Step 208, to the matchmaker provide library in video frequency program resource integrate, layout, upper and lower line traffic control operation etc..
In one embodiment of the invention, thematic packing is carried out to of a sort video frequency program.For example, by documentary film class Video program data be placed on one it is entitled《Documentary film》Special topic under.
In another embodiment of the present invention, it to being related to the TV programme such as copyright problem, exclusive playback problem, carries out The TV programme of charge are stamped toll tags by member system toll administration, to realize management and control to sponsored program.
In yet another embodiment of the present invention, Video-on-demand equipment to be delivered to user viewing TV programme into Row audit.
In one embodiment of the invention, Video-on-demand equipment carries out pipe to the restocking of video frequency program and undercarriage Reason control.
Step 209, multi-platform terminal device adaptively matches in various code rate according to the bandwidth of the terminal device A kind of video data of code check, carries out the broadcasting of TV programme.
